Publisher Marketing: In this book, available as a paperback and e-book, I describe a journey, from Blackpool Tower to Timbuktu, and back again. It is a developmental journey, from boy to man. It starts from England's Fylde coast in Lancashire, whence I came. Here, in the North West region is the Victorian icon, Blackpool Tower, which, along with Liverpool's Liver Building, and Manchester's Town Hall, is un-deniably one of the UK's most prominent landmarks. Adventure was one thing, art another, but the main driver for the trip to Timbuktu was to help raise funds for research at the University of Edinburgh for FragileX. Further details can be found on the website, London to Timbuktu for Fragile X. The narrative of this book includes cars, world travel, mechanised society, auto- biography, and dealing with life itself. Most of all the tale is shoved along by the belief that the future is a wonderful place, and that each moment is freighted with the next step into the future. Moreover, that the past has to be seen in perspective to reference the future, and, above all, that we must cherish the present and live in it clutching dearly our ambitions, sharing progress and setbacks with our loved ones. In addition, not least, an underlying thread to this story is of trying to make dreams come true. Many a dream has swung around Blackpool Tower. In my book, Blackpool Tower stands for optimism. Blackpool laid on an exhibition of my work, Sacred Sites, in 1999, I am glad to maintain and build on this link. The town now owns one of my paintings, (Coconut Trees, Trinidad, Fig.95), in their permanent public collection of the Grundy Art Gallery. The town's Gazette has covered my arts projects generously. I am grateful to Blackpool. The specific journey to Timbuktu in 2011, started from St Bartholomew's Hospital, London, (Barts). However, because the narrative is spurred along by inspirational drives in my own biography, and because I was born near Blackpool, I have decided to entitle this book, From Blackpool Tower to Timbuktu, (and back again).
